The 90% Silver Washington Quarter, originally designed by sculptor John Flanagan, was minted from 1932 to 1964. This well-known quarter depicts the head of Washington facing left, with “Liberty” above the head, the date below, and “In God We Trust” in the left field. The reverse features an eagle with wings outspread perching on a bundle of arrows framed by two olive branches. Washington quarters in 90% silver were also struck in 1976 for the United States Bi-Centennial as well as Washington Quarter Proofs from 1992 on. Other 90% silver quarters that may pop up are State Quarter Proof coins starting in 1999 and America The Beautiful Quarter Proof coins starting in 2010.
